Lafayette, La. I’m helping Train 75 Police Officers throughout the state of Louisiana at the School Resource Officers training.

In July 2022, I had the honor to instruct 75 police officers from every parish in Louisiana. This training was to certify officers as School Resource Officers. In this training, I shared with the officers some active shooters information, how to detect human trafficking, and how to beidge the gap between law enforcement, community, and schools.
